The US temporarily paused construction of a floating pier near Gaza due to concerns over weather. High winds and sea swells caused unsafe conditions for soldiers involved in the operation, Centcom said. The partially built pier and military vessels involved in its construction have now moved to the Port of Ashdod in Israel, the statement added. The assembly will now be completed there before being moved to its intended location.
